The cheapest way to get from Monmouth to Hereford Station is to drive which costs £4 - £7 and takes 31 min.
The fastest way to get from Monmouth to Hereford Station is to drive which takes 31 min and costs £4 - £7.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Agincourt Square and arriving at Merton Hotel. Services depart every two hours,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 50 min.
The distance between Monmouth and Hereford Station is 19 miles. The road distance is 19.3 miles.
The best way to get from Monmouth to Hereford Station without a car is to line 66 bus which takes 55 min and costs .
The line 66 bus from Agincourt Square to Merton Hotel takes 50 min including transfers and departs every two hours.
Monmouth to Hereford Station bus services, operated by Newport Bus, depart from Agincourt Square station.
Monmouth to Hereford Station bus services, operated by Newport Bus, arrive at Merton Hotel station.
Yes, the driving distance between Monmouth to Hereford Station is 19 miles. It takes approximately 31 min to drive from Monmouth to Hereford Station.
